Storable (https://www.storable.com/) is the leading technology company in the self storage industry. Our Raleigh office is primarily focused on our SiteLink product that enables storage facilities owners to manage and run their business. We're in the wonderful position of having an established (15 years old) and highly successful product, but we're also in the not so wonderful position of having a 15 year old product that's accumulated more than its share of tech debt. :) The company is in the midst making a significant investment to help address that tech debt and ensure our long term success - that's why we need you!

We're primarily a .Net shop, and we have code ranging from VB.Net WinForms apps to containerized microservices that are built with .Net Core 3 and running on Linux. On the web front end side of things, we have an AngularJS web app that we're transitioning to React + Typescript. SQL Server is our primary database.

Industry Dive (https://industrydive.com/) is looking for a motivated and curious full-stack web developer to join our engineering team. We use a variety of open-source technology, and our core application is a custom CMS build with Python and Django. We are also cross-functional, so you'll have the opportunity to work on many other types of projects. For example, we're currently working on building out a data pipeline into Google BigQuery to support BI reporting and new product initiatives. We're also working on improving out automated testing, deployment, and hosting infrastructure with the goal of full CI/CD.
